An inventor has developed a refrigerator capable of maintaining its freezer compartment at 20oF while operating in a kitchen at 70oF, and claims the device has a coefficient of performance of (a) 10, (b) 9.6, (c) 4. Evaluate the claim in each of the three cases. Answer: a) impossible; b) unlikely; c) OK (Please show ALL work) Solution TL = 20 F = 266.483 K TH = 70 F = 294.261 K According to carnot the max COP is given by MAX COP = TL/(TH-TL) = 266.483/(294.261-264.483) = 266.483/27.778 MAX COP = 9.6 Therefore a is not possible b is possible for reversed carnot cycle c is possible with real cycle.
